Quiche is a versatile and delicious dish that can be enjoyed for breakfast, brunch, or even dinner. It's a savory custard pie filled with a variety of ingredients, making it a perfect way to use up any leftover vegetables, meats, or cheeses you have in the fridge. One of the most popular versions of quiche is the ham and veggie quiche, which combines the smoky flavor of ham with the freshness of vegetables and the richness of cheese.
Although quiche originated in France, it has become a beloved dish all around the world. It's a great way to showcase local and seasonal ingredients, and it's a dish that can be easily customized to suit your taste preferences. The ham and veggie quiche is a favorite for many because it's hearty and satisfying, yet still feels light and fresh thanks to the addition of colorful and flavorful vegetables.
One of the best things about quiche is that it's incredibly easy to make. The flaky crust, the creamy custard, and the flavorful fillings all come together to create a delightful, comforting dish that is perfect for any occasion. Whether you're serving it for a weekend brunch, a special occasion, or just a weeknight dinner, the ham and veggie quiche is sure to be a hit with everyone at the table.
